NCTY: Q2 2026 net income surged 39% sequentially to $32M, setting a record for the first half of the year
The9 Limited reported Q2 2026 net income rose 39% sequentially to $32M, with H1 2026 reaching a record $55M. Growth was driven by 9BIT token recognition and ecosystem expansion. NYB is advancing toward a Nasdaq listing, according to the company.
